Programador arregla los horribles tiempos de carga de GTA Online
Ahora quiere que Rockstar agregue sus cambios.
1 de marzo, 2021
Todo aquel que ha jugado GTA Online sabe lo extremadamente tedioso que es esperar a que el juego cargue para tan siquiera iniciar tu partida, llegando incluso a esperar hasta veinte minutos. Toda una eternidad, lo sabemos. Un programador que decidió retomar el juego se dio cuenta de esto y lo arregló.
En su blog, t0st explica que al volver para jugar uno de los nuevos Robos (Heist), descubrió que dicho juego sigue cargando tan lento como hace 7 años, por lo que se encargó de descubrir el problema, así que revisó el administrador de tareas y vio que el problema radicaba en el uso de CPU, atribuido a un chequeo innecesario en forma de “cuello de botella”.
GTA Online: The Cayo Perico Heist
— Rockstar Games (@RockstarGames) December 15, 2020
Infiltrate the remote island of Cayo Perico, home to GTA Online’s biggest heist yet, playable from start to finish solo or with a crew of up to three of your friends.
Play now: https://t.co/FvOM1leq29 pic.twitter.com/VF6qYm6WHD
¿Qué quiere decir esto? Que el código está muy mal optimizado por lo que primero empieza a leer los 63,000 ítems del juego, en cuanto lee uno vuelve a repasarlos a todos y así hasta que termina, realizando un estimado de 1,984,531,500 lecturas, todo haciendo uso de un sólo núcleo del CPU.
t0st facilitó el proceso para arreglarlo por tu propia cuenta, pero no deberías arriesgarte si no cuentas con experiencia; lo que él espera es que Rockstar implemente su solución pues gracias a que optimizó el código, sus tiempos de espera pasaron de 6 minutos a tan sólo un minuto con 50 segundos, reduciéndolo en casi un 70% de tiempo ahorrado.
¿Por qué Rockstar nunca se molestó en encontrar una solución? No tenemos ni idea, pero el hecho de que una sola persona haya logrado esto quiere decir que simplemente no les importó, o bien, que necesitan contratar a más personal.
Deja de sufrir y estudia un poco al respecto para solucionarlo en caso de que Rockstar siga haciendo oídos sordos a este problema.
Fuente: [Blog de t0st] Vía: [PC Gamer]